運行時錯誤429 ActiveX部件不能創建對象的解決方案
2023-06-09
win7、win10的系統,有時候運行某些軟件會出現:“運行時錯誤‘429’: ActiveX 部件不能創建對象” 或
: "Run-time error ‘429‘ ActiveX componnent can‘t create object"
如圖:
原因:Windows操作系統缺少了微軟的組件庫,或者組件注冊信息丟失導致的。“dao360.dll”和“scrrun.dll”組件缺失或者沒有注冊成功。
處理方法:
1.手工注冊“dao360.dll”文件:點擊“開始”→“運行”
在彈出的輸入框中鍵入以下命令:
regsvr32 "C:\Program Files\Common Files\Microsoft Shared\DAO\dao360.dll" (32位操作系統)
regsvr32 "C:\Program Files (x86)\Common Files\Microsoft Shared\DAO\dao360.dll" (64位操作系統)
然后按回車鍵,注意必須加引號。
2.手工注冊“scrrun.dll”文件:點擊“開始”→“運行”
在彈出的輸入框中鍵入以下命令:
regsvr32 "C:\windows\system32\scrrun.dll"
然后按回車鍵,注意必須加引號。
3.如果上述"dao360.dll"文件不存在,則從別人機器上面拷貝一個,并注冊組件。